2. Why Choosing the Right Bird Shop Matters
Here's what most new bird
parents don't realise until it's already too late — where you buy the bird
directly determines how healthy, happy, and tame it will be.
Birds sourced from
overcrowded, poorly maintained shops often:
•
Carry hidden infections like Psittacosis or
Aspergillosis that show up weeks later
•
Are chronically stressed, making them difficult or
impossible to tame
•
Suffer from nutritional deficiencies caused by
an all-seed diet
• Have compromised immunity and may not survive long in a new environment
On the flip side, birds from a
trusted bird shop in Kolkata — or a well-run aviary in Barasat — are
typically hand-socialised, parasite-free, weaned properly, and far easier to
bond with from day one.
Beyond health, the right
source means:
•
Significantly fewer vet bills in the first year
•
A bird that actually enjoys human interaction
•
Real post-purchase support when you have questions
• Peace of mind that you didn't fund irresponsible breeding

5. How to Choose the Best Pet Bird Shop Near You
Searching pet bird shop near
me on Google gives you a list. But how do you actually evaluate them?
Here's what to look for:
•
✅ Observe before you ask anything — Walk in and
look around. Are the birds active and vocal? Are the cages reasonably clean? A
good shop won't assault your nose the moment you enter.
•
✅ Ask detailed questions — Ask about the bird's
age, diet, whether it's parent-raised or hand-tamed, and the weaning status. A
knowledgeable shop will answer confidently. Evasive answers? Move on.
•
✅ Watch the specific bird you're considering —
Healthy birds are alert and responsive. Watch for: puffed-up feathers,
discharge from eyes or nostrils, laboured breathing, or sitting unresponsive at
the cage bottom.
•
✅ Ask about after-sale support — Will they be
available if you have questions next week? A reputable aviary like Biki's
Aviary in Barasat provides this as a matter of course.
•
✅ Choose a bird specialist over a general pet store
— A shop dedicated entirely to birds will always have better stock, healthier
birds, and more knowledgeable staff.
6. Common Mistakes to Avoid When Buying a Bird ⭐
Even experienced pet owners make
these errors. Learn from them so you don't have to:
Mistake 1: Buying from the nearest shop without research
Convenience is tempting, but
proximity doesn't equal quality. A slightly longer drive to a trusted aviary
near North Kolkata like Biki's Aviary could save you serious heartbreak.
Mistake 2: Choosing based only on appearance
That vibrantly coloured bird in
the corner looks stunning — but if it's skittish, not eating properly, or has
an odd feather texture, those are warning signs. Temperament and health always
trump looks.
Mistake 3: Not asking about the bird's previous diet
Birds conditioned to an all-seed
diet need a very gradual transition to a more nutritious diet. If you switch
too fast without knowing their history, you can cause serious digestive issues.
Mistake 4: Buying an unweaned chick without experience
Unweaned chicks require
hand-feeding every 3–4 hours and precise temperature control. Without
experience, this ends badly. Always buy a bird that is fully weaned and eating
independently.
Mistake 5: Skipping the first vet check
Even from a reputable bird shop
in Kolkata, an avian vet visit within the first week is smart. A basic health
screen can catch issues you wouldn't notice and gives you a clean health
baseline.

Q2. How much does a cockatiel
cost in Kolkata?
A standard normal grey cockatiel
generally falls between ₹1,200 and ₹2,500. Rarer colour mutations like lutino,
pied, or pearl can go from ₹2,500 to ₹5,500 or higher, depending on age,
tameness, and the source.

Q5. What should I check before
buying a bird from any shop?
Look at the bird's overall
alertness, eye clarity, nostril condition, feather quality, and droppings. Ask
about diet, age, weaning status, and whether it's been socialised. A reputable
bird shop will answer all of this without hesitation — and if they can't, that
tells you everything.
